#60e3c8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#60e3c8 is composed of 37.6% red, 89%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.9%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 167.6 degrees, a saturation of 70.1% and a lightness of 63.3%. #60e3c8 color hex could be obtained by blending #c0ffff with #00c791.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

#60e3c8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#60e3c8 has RGB values of R:96, G:227, B:200 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0, Y:0.12,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 6349768.
